Biography

Dr. Smith is a licensed clinical mental health counselor and licensed school counselor in North Carolina (NC). She has over 20 years of experience working with at-risk children and teens in schools and community settings. She is a telehealth therapist for a local medical pediatric practice specializing in military families, grief and loss, and disordered eating behaviors. In addition, she serves on the Southern Regional Crisis Recovery Network Team for North Carolina, an innovative team trained and ready to respond in the aftermath of school and community crises.
Before joining Liberty University Faculty, Dr. Smith was an Adjunct Professor for Walden University and The University of North Carolina at Pembroke. During the pandemic, she was a bereavement counselor with FirstHealth Hospice and Palliative Care of Pinehurst, NC. Dr. Smith’s passion is trauma and grief work with youth and their families.
